Description POSITION SUMMARY Following the direction of the shop supervisor to complete work orders in a timely and accurate manor. The Assembly Technician will be responsible for the assembly of all Certified Power Product. The main emphasis for this position is assembly; other duties may include welding, painting, general repair and maintenance of shop. RESPONSIBILITIES Ability to read and interpret work orders to accurately complete the requirements Ability to read, interpret and work from engineering drawings to the accurate completion of the customer requirements. Ability to assemble all Certified Power product Ability to set up and operate vertical mill, horizontal mill, drill press, cut off saw, hydraulic test stand (valves), hydraulic test stand (pump motors), plasma cutters, welding equipment Repair and maintain shop equipment Produce high quality parts and assemblies with low reject rate Show mutual respect for coworkers To complete other duties as outlined by ISO work instruction Perform other duties as required Requirements E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E: Minimum High School Education-preferred Associates degree hydraulic technician Ability to interpret engineering drawings 2-3 years shop experience General knowledge of fluid power systems (hydraulic) and mechanical systems Valid Driver’s license Benefits 401(k) retirement plan and match Health, Dental & Vision insurance· Paid time off Tuition reimbursement Flexible Spending Account and Health Savings Account Options Life insurance· Pet insurance Referral program "We are an equal opportunity employer.
